Transpennine Categorical, which operates trains in northern England and parts of Scotland, has become the fourth railway provider to be nationalised by the Uk governing administration in just five many years.
Ministers stepped in to seize management of the battling operator, owned by Uk-mentioned FirstGroup, soon after months of cancelled trains and lousy efficiency.
The Office for Transport explained Transpennine’s deal would not be renewed on May well 28 and instead it would be run by the “operator of past resort” owned by the state.
About 1 in six TPE solutions have been cancelled in March, the optimum charge in the United kingdom, triggering misery for commuters in northern cities and metropolitan areas these kinds of as Manchester, Leeds and Liverpool.
“After months of commuters and northern companies bearing the brunt of continual cancellations, I have produced the final decision to bring Transpennine Convey into Operator of Final Resort,” explained transport secretary Mark Harper.
The corporation has blamed its poor company on driver shortages caused by a backlog of education and drivers’ union Aslef’s refusal to indicator up to an overtime performing arrangement, which is common follow in the sector.
TPE is the hottest in a string of unsuccessful non-public contracts to be nationalised, subsequent East Coastline Primary Line in 2018, Northern Rail in 2020 and Southeastern in 2021.
FirstGroup explained it was “disappointed” with the final decision and that the disruption experienced been thanks to “circumstances not wholly inside the operator’s management, generally the hard industrial relations environment”.
1 of the company’s other flagship rail functions, Avanti West Coast, was handed two short-term deal extensions by the DfT just after suffering a related collapse in relations with Aslef, although its solutions have mostly recovered.
The governing administration agreed “a substantial quantity of issues experiencing Transpennine Express stem from issues out of its control”.
Harper explained there had been “some improvements” since the authorities put TPE on a recovery plan in February, but claimed he experienced resolved that the agreement and underlying relationships needed to be “reset”.
He insisted that the determination to put TPE under governing administration regulate was “temporary” and that he intended to return it to the non-public sector. Harper named for Aslef, which in April rejected a pay back present from Britain’s 16 prepare companies, to close its lengthy-functioning industrial action.
“We have performed our aspect, but Aslef now have to have to perform theirs by contacting off strikes and the rest day operating ban, and putting the quite reasonable and realistic shell out supply to a democratic vote of their members.”
Tracy Brabin, Labour mayor for West Yorkshire, explained the shift as a “victory for northern mayors” who had termed on the government to intervene.
“We’ve been urging authorities to act for just about a yr, as delays and cancellations have broken our economy and subjected commuters in the north to sheer distress,” she reported.
The railway process was strike really hard by the Covid pandemic, demanding £14bn of authorities subsidy to hold the operators afloat, and the business has since struggled to cope with modifying vacation patterns prompted by a increase in doing the job from dwelling.
In 2020, ministers reversed a great deal of the privatisation of the 1990s by having command of the industry’s finances and contracting non-public corporations to function trains.
The govt has outlined designs for a everlasting new process underneath which firms will eliminate most of the aged “risk and reward” exposure to passenger figures and ticket revenues, and as a substitute just be paid established contractor fees for functioning trains.
FirstGroup shares fell 4 for each cent in early buying and selling on Thursday. The corporation, which operates numerous other operators such as South Western Railway and Great Western Railway, explained the authorities final decision “does not alter our belief in the significant function of personal rail operators”.
